BACKGROUND:

The terms of appointments and term limits for Commissions and Committees have been established in the Cathedral City Municipal Code.  There are no term limits established for committees by the municipal code.  All members of the Commissions shall be appointed for a three year term unless otherwise provided by law, Ordinance, Resolution or if not applicable.  The Finance Advisory Committee has no term limits. When an unexpected vacancy occurs on a Commission an appointment may be made to fulfill the remainder of the term.  Most, if not all, terms will expire on June 30th of their respective year.  Except in cases where the Mayor or City Council are not the appointing authority, no person shall be appointed to and serve substantially more than two full consecutive terms upon any single board or commission, and any person who has served substantially two full consecutive terms shall not be reappointed to the same commission until at least the time equal to one full term has elapsed.  However, the City Council may, at any time, if in the best interest of the City, upon the affirmative votes of any four members of the City Council, waive the term limit provisions and reappoint any member of a commission of the City for one additional term.

 

Staff has actively solicited applicants to fill the anticipated vacancies for June 2018.  Efforts included publishing a notice in the Desert Sun, posting the notice at the Senior Center, Library and City Hall, posting the notice on the City’s website and social media.  All current commissioners and committee members whose term is expiring in June 2018, with the exception of those who are termed out, were sent an email letting them know that their terms would be expiring and inquiring whether they would be interested in reappointment.  Applications were received through June 4, 2018.

 

 

DISCUSSION:

The following are the Commissions and Committees that have terms that are expiring as of June 30, 2018 and a list of those who have submitted applications and letters of interest:

 

Architectural Review Committee - 1 Seat

The Architectural Review Committee is an advisory body to the Planning Commission, which is responsible for reviewing architectural and landscaping design for all new commercial and multi-family residential projects, major commercial remodels and administrative design review applications. The Committee will meet on a case by case basis at a time to be determined.  This Committee shall be composed of five members selected by the City Council; a licensed architect, a licensed landscaped architect and three at large members. The City Council may waive the residency requirements for the architect and landscape architect if the City Council determines it is in the best interest of the City to appoint a non-resident to fulfill the licensed architect and license landscaped architect seats. The term for non-residents is one year.  Mr. Ray Lopez does not reside in Cathedral City and was appointed to serve a one-year term.  He would like to be considered for reappointment.   Mr. Lopez is a Licensed Landscape Architect and it the only individual that applied for the Architectural Review Committee.

 

Finance Advisory Committee - 1 Seat

This Committee meets at least once each calendar year and all meetings shall be subject to the provisions of the Brown Act.  There is one seat that will expire on June 30, 2018.  Staff did not receive any applications for this committee.

 

Parks and Community Events Commission - 2 Seats

The Parks and Community Events Commission meets on the 4th Monday of each month at 5:30 p.m. There are two seats that will expire on June 30, 2018.  Staff did not receive any applications for this Commission.

It is Staff’s recommendation that the City Council appoint Ray Lopez to the Architect Review Committee for a term of one year and not have him go through the interview process.  Mr. Lopez is a non-resident but a Licensed Landscape Architect and the only one who applied for the Committee.  It is staff’s further recommendation that once the City Council has completed all of the interviews they discuss possible appointments to each Commission and Committee.  Below is a list of seats and term expirations for Council to consider. 

 

                     Finance Advisory Committee - one seat with a term a term expiring on June 30, 2021.

                     Parks and Community Events Commission - two seats with terms expiring on June 30, 2021.

                     Planning Commission - three seats one with a term expiring on June 30, 2020 and two with terms expiring on June 30, 2021.

                     Public Arts Commission - two seats with terms expiring on June 30, 2021.

                     Palm Springs International Airport Commission - one seat with a term expiring on June 30, 2021.

 

An item is on the Regular Meeting Agenda for Council to make appointments to the various commissions and committees.

 

In the fall, once school is back in session, Staff will work with Cathedral City High School and Mt. San Jacinto High School to recruit Student Commissioners for each Commission.
